Blair Whitlow Teams Up with Ron Poindexter for an Encouraging Duet "The Other Side"

Gospel music singer and songwriter Blair Whitlow has teamed up with vocalist Ron Poindexter for a stunning new duet. The inspirational ballad "The Other Side" is a song of encouragement helping God's people to persevere through trials and make it to the other side. "The Other Side" is written by Whitlow and Bryan Harrison, who also produced the track The single is available now on all digital music outlets.
Whitlow writes, "I pray this songs inspires each of you to persevere through all of your trials, through every storm, through every valley. `The Other Side' is waiting for you. Make it to the finish line."
Whitlow has also released the official music video for "The Other Side" on YouTube. Trevor Ball directed the video, capturing Blair and Ron's stirring and passionate performance in a pure and elegant setting. The video presents complete artistry and inspiration.
Whitlow currently leads worship in Nashville, TN, and is on tour singing background with multiple Dove Award-winning CCM artist Lauren Daigle. Blair's presentation is sentimental, thoughtful, and reflective in every music and ministry opportunity she gets. Her music tells a story of faith, goodwill, and Christ's unfailing love and Lordship.
